According to information obtained by ITY News, thousands of children in England, Wales, and Scotland who have additional special needs are not receiving a good education. Many of them are not even accepted into a school, which means they are missing months or even years of learning.

It now impacts pupils who have an education health care plan or EHCP. Local authorities use EHCPs to describe the extra help that children require, but there aren't many special schools in some areas. One parent told us that attending one would be like winning the lottery.

According to ITY News, many of them say that the support system isn't just failing them; it's not functioning at all, even if they are succeeding in getting their child enrolled.

Quddus who is only six years old hasn't attended school in nearly two years. His standard school said it could not meet his needs since he has autism.

He can attend a specialist school, but it's too far away, and Quddus's mother Dare Olaifa-oyeniyi says she wasn't providing the extra help they had been promised.

Therefore, each time I went to the council, they kept on sending me back and telling me that the council wasn't paying it.

I was becoming really angry and furious because he wasn't receiving therapy and they couldn't get him to learn, which meant he wasn't developing his speech still. The council would tell me this every time I went to them.

Since the council has won its appeal and there is currently nowhere else to go, quddus is falling behind in the conference, I reasoned that perhaps this was the incorrect environment and that I might find another one for him.

My concern and fear are about what will ultimately happen to my child, why we are not being heard, why we are blocked, and why he isn't receiving what everyone else has, which is a fundamental right that he refuses to acknowledge.

quddus has an Education Health and Care plan, or EHCP, which is a legal document that defines the extra support a child needs up until the age of 25
